General Information
- Manufacturer: Cisco Systems, Inc
- Manufacturer Part Number: N2K-C2224TP
- Brand Name: Cisco
- Device Type: Expansion module
- Form Factor Rack-mountable
Networking:
- Ports: Gigabit Ethernet x 24 + 10 Gigabit SFP+ x 2
- Connectivity: Technology Wired
- Cabling Type: Ethernet 100Base-TX, Ethernet 1000Base-T
- Data Link Protocol: 100Mb LAN, GigE
- Auxiliary Ports: 2 x SFP+
- Network / Transport Protocol TCP/IP, UDP/IP, ICMP/IP
- Remote Management Protocol: SNMP 1, SNMP 2, RMON, SNMP 3
- Status: Indicators Port status, power, system
- Features: Flow control, full duplex capability, uplink, hot swap module replacement, auto-negotiation, VLAN support, IGMP snooping, Syslog support, Weighted Round Robin (WRR) queuing, IPv6 support, Spanning Tree Protocol (STP) support, Access Control List (ACL) support, Quality of Service (QoS), Jumbo Frames support
- Compliant Standards IEEE 802.3, IEEE 802.3u, IEEE 802.1Q, IEEE 802.3ab, IEEE 802.1p, IEEE 802.3x, IEEE 802.1x, IEEE 802.3ae
Expansion / Connectivity
- Interfaces: 24 x 1000Base-T – RJ-45 ¦ 2 – SFP+
Environmental Parameters
- Min Operating Temperature: 32 °F
- Max Operating Temperature: 104 °F
- Humidity Range Operating: 5 – 95%
Power
- Power Device: Power supply – hot-plug / redundant – plug-in module
Dimensions & Weight
- Height: 1.7 Inch
- Width: 17.3 Inch
- Depth: 17.7 Inch
- Weight: 16.53 Lbs
